All chemical equation must be balanced in order to comply with the law of conversation of mass. In balancing the chemical equation, to make the number of atoms of each element the same on both side of the equation, we can change the co-efficient (the number in front formulas) but not subscript (the number within formulas). Remember that changing a subscript in a formula e.g. from H2O to H2O2 change the identify of chemical compound. The substance hydrogen peroxide (H2O2) is quite different from water (H2O). In contrast, changing a co-efficient, only changes the amount but not the identify of the substance. 2H2O means two water molecules and 3H2O means three water molecules and so on.
Reduce the co-efficient to their smallest whole number values, if necessary, dividing then by common divisor. Thus the formulas of the reactant and the products in an equation remain same i.e. fixed and cannot be altered; so the only way of balancing an equation by taking appropriate numbers of molecules of the reactant and product concerned. Most chemical equation can be balanced by inspection method, that is, by trial and error method, with the experience, you should be able to balance any equation quickly. In general we can balance the equation by the following steps.
1. Write the correct formulae of all reactants on the left side and the formulae of products on the right side of an equation.
2. Balance the number of atoms on each side.
3. If the number of atoms may appear more on one side than the other, balance the equation by inspection method for this, multiply the formula by co-efficient so as to make the number of atoms, same on both side of an equation.
4. The covalent molecules of hydrogen, oxygen, nitrogen and chlorine exist as di-atomic molecules eg. H2, O2, N2 and Cl2, rather than isolated atoms, hence we must write them as such in chemical equation.
5. Finally, check the balanced equation, to be sure that the number and kind of atoms are the same on both sides equation.
Let us consider a specific example. In laboratory, oxygen (O2) gas is conveniently prepared by heating potassium chlorate (KClO3). The products are potassium chlorate (KCl) and oxygen (O2) gas. To balance the equation. Write correct formulae of reactant on left side and formulae of the product on right side of an equation. Balance the number of atoms on each side.
Reactant ---------> Products
K (1) K(1)
Cl (1) Cl(1)
O (3) O(2)
We see that (K) and (Cl) element have the same number of atoms on both sides of the equation, but there are three oxygen atoms on the left and two oxygen atoms on the right side of the equation. We can balance the oxygen atoms by placing a co-efficient. We can balance the oxygen atoms by placing a co-efficient 2 in front of KClO3 and 3 in front of O2.
2KClO3 -------------> KCl + 3O2
Reactant------------> Products
K (2) K (1)
Cl (2) Cl (1)
O (6) O (6)
We balance the (K) and (Cl) atom by placing 2 in front of KCl.
2KClO3 ------------> 2KCl + 3O2
Reactants ----------> Products
K (2) K (2)
Cl (2) Cl(2)
O (6) O (6)
The equation is now balanced, because the number of atoms of each element are same on both sides of the equation. Note that this equation could also be balanced with co-efficient, that are multiple of 2 of each, for example: 4KClO3(s) ------------> 4KCl(s) + 6O2(g)
However, it is common practice to reduce the co efficient to their smallest whole number value, here, this equation is divided by 2, so as to get smaller whole number ratio.
2KClO3(s) ----------------> 2KCl(s) + 3O2(g). Consider, another example, when hydrogen burns in air (which contains oxygen) to form water, we can write the equation. H2(g) + O2(g) ------------> H2 O(l)
Balance the number of atoms on each side.
Reactant --------> Products
H (2) H (2)
O (2) O (1)
We see that hydrogen element has the same number of atoms on both sides of the equation, but there are two oxygen atoms on left side and one oxygen on the right side of the equation. We can balance the oxygen atoms by placing co-efficient 2, in front of water (H2O).
H2 + O2 -----------> 2H2O
Reactant -----------> Products
H (2) H(4)
O (2) O (2)
Now we see that the number of oxygen atoms is same on both sides, but the number of hydrogen atoms can be balanced by placing 2 in front of (H2) on left side of the equation, we get:
2H2(g) + O2(g) -----------------> 2H2O(l)
Reactant ----------------------------> Products
H (4) H (4)
O (2) O(2)
The equation is now balanced, because the number of atoms of each element are same on both sides of the equation.
2H2(g) + O2 (g) --------> 2H2O(l)
For further illustration, let us consider the combustion of natural gas methane (CH4) in oxygen or air, which yield carbon dioxide (CO2) and water (H2O). We write form this information.
CH4(g) + O2 (g) ---------> CO2(g) + H2O (g)
Balance the no. of atoms on each side
Reactants ---------------> Products
C (1) C(1)
H (4) H(2)
O (2) O(3)
We see that the number of C-atoms is same on both sides but the number of hydrogen atoms on left side is (4), where as on right side is (2) we can balance it by placing a co-efficient 2 in front water on right side thus we get.
CH4 + O2 ---------> CO2 + 2H2O
Reactants ---------> Products
C (1) C (1)
H (4) H (4)
O (2) O (4)
Now, there is a difference in oxygen atoms, there are two oxygen atoms on left side but four oxygen atoms on right side, this can be balanced by placing co-efficient 2 in front of oxygen (O2) on left side,
Thus we get
CH4(g) + 2O2 (g) ----------> CO2 (g) + 2H2O(g)
Reactant -------------------> Products
C (1) C(1)
H (4) H(4)
O (4) O(4)
The equation is now balanced, because the number of atoms of each element are same on both sides of equation = CH4 + 2O2 ---------------> CO2 + 2H2O

What Causes Left Arm Shoulder Pain?
Left arm shoulder pain is one type of pain that can surely affect work. It even impedes one from functioning normally. In fact, people affected with this problem usually find it hard to perform even the simplest activities of daily living like taking a bath, or driving. The causes of this pain may be very simple and obvious or deadly and discreet. Here’s some of the most common pain triggers.
Starting off with the most serious, one should always suspect an underlying heart problem when experiencing left arm shoulder pain. It is better to expect the worst, than ignore it and then regret in the end. Heart problems or heart conditions, such as angina, or the crushing feeling in the heart may be felt as a pain that is radiating to the left shoulder down to the left arm. A heart attack, even if it’s the most minor, can also be felt as a dull or shooting pain travelling from the left shoulder distally to the arm. So first thing to do, consider going to the doctor and get heart conditions ruled-out as the cause of the pain.
Now that the heart is not the problem, one can assess the usual activities one does at work or at home. An overused shoulder limited to the left body region specifically to the shoulder and arm can evolve into a very painful sensation. Assess if work and home activities include excessive stretching, flexing, extending or rotating. If they do, try minimizing these actions, or at least making both left and right shoulder do the work than isolating it only to the left area.
Bad position and improper body mechanics can also lead to left arm shoulder pain. Bad positioning includes the posture one holds while sleeping. It also involves the prolonged position one usually hold for a long time at work, such as leaning on the left side for hours, among others.
If the left arm shoulder pain is characterized as dull and heavy, it may be due to chronic stress. Although it seems harmless, stress can take its toll on the body by representing itself as a painful sensation anywhere in the body. In this case, it may be come in the form of pain in the left arm and shoulder.
Obvious fracture, strong force, or damaging injury can also make the left arm and shoulder painful. This is because when blood and other cellular components escape through the muscles, the area becomes swollen and sore. One can also try checking for nerve impingement in the left arm and shoulder. A trapped nerve can be due to a growth, a cyst, or a chronic inflammation, that is constantly pressing the nerve, making it very painful.
The list of the causes of left arm shoulder pain doesn’t end here. There are other reasons why left arm and shoulder aches. The important thing is to make sure that the pain is not due to a life-threatening heart condition. At least it is a relief, although not from pain.

Theres a horrible knocking sound from the left front wheel when I go over bumbs - whats the cause?
I have a saxo VTR and since a new clutch was fitted, its been making a loud knocking sound when hitting bumps or potholes, etc. The sound is very noticable so i'm getting a bit concerned now as I want to sell the car soon. It sounds as if its coming from the left front wheel and I guess its something to do with the suspension but i've had it up on a hydraulic lift and nothing is out of place or loose, so what might the problem be??
I would put money on it that it is a sway bar link pin that is snapped or the sway bar itself. Otherwise a thurough check for any forgoten tools might help?
Clean sweep for Left Front in Tripura ADC
Agartala, May 8 : The Left Front in Tripura has once again emerged victorious by winning all 27 seats of the 30-member Tripura Tribal Areas Autonomous District Council (TTAADC) where election was held on May 3.
